Constitution of the Portuguese Republic
Overview
Jurisdiction Portugal
Ratified 2 April 1976
Date effective 25 April 1976
System Semi-presidential
Government structure
Branches 4
Head of state President with significant reserve powers
Chambers Unicameral ( Assembly of the Republic )
Executive Government , headed by a Prime Minister
Judiciary Constitutional Court , Supreme Court of Justice and lower general courts, Supreme Administrative Court and lower administrative courts and Court of Auditors
Federalism Unitary state , but the outermost archipelagoes enjoy self-government
Electoral college No
Entrenchments 15 (14 material ones and a circumstantial one)
History
First legislature 3 June 1976
First executive 23 July 1976
Amendments 7
Last amended 2005
Author(s) Constituent Assembly of Portugal
Signatories Henrique de Barros and Francisco da Costa Gomes
Supersedes Portuguese Constitution of 1933

The current Constitution of Portugal was adopted in 1976 after the Carnation Revolution . [1]
